How to Build Self Confidence?

If you want to know how to build self confidence, it's important to acknowledge that you can become more confident. Being self confident is all about having a 'can do' attitude and focusing on the possibilities in life. Confidence boosters are great assets to those who want to have high self esteem. Overcoming a lack of self confidence starts from within each individual and it requires an increase in self awareness.

The following strategies will lead to higher levels of self confidence and ultimately high self esteem. They will show you how to build self confidence through proven techniques that have worked for others:

1. Believe you can succeed. Simply hoping or wishing you could have high self esteem will not work. You must believe you can succeed. That means believing in yourself and knowing that you can tap into your internal resources to identify strengths and opportunities as confidence boosters.

2. Recognize your values. Self confident people have strong values and they live their lives based on their values. Identify your personal values and what you want to accomplish in life. Live life according to your values and your self confidence will improve.

3. Face your fears. Improving self confidence and creating high self esteem comes from knowing what holds you back and what you fear. Increasing self confidence depends on your ability to face your fears. If you're afraid of public speaking, acknowledge it and create steps to overcome it. Identify and face your fears and your self confidence will escalate.

4. Take action. The more interactions you have with people and situations, the more you learn. Taking action gives you a sense of accomplishment and pride and increases confidence. Taking action may require reading a book, participating in a forum, speaking to a group, or any number of things. Take action to overcome your fears and your confidence will rise. Take action to leverage your strengths and add value for others and your self confidence will soar. Don't sit and wait for things to happen. Take action.

5. Prepare for life. Arthur Ashe, a great tennis pro, once said, "One important key to success is self-confidence. An important key to becoming more self confident is preparation." You can prepare yourself for situations in many ways. Maybe you need more education, rehearsal, practice, or other activities.

Perhaps you need to read a book, watch a video, or practice a speech in front of a mirror. Preparing for things in life will give you greater self confidence and ability to succeed. Don't obsess over what you don't know - prepare by taking action!

6. Accept that you are not perfect. No one is perfect so why do you expect yourself to be perfect? You will make mistakes and encounter challenges. But your confidence will increase with every encounter. Don't become paralyzed by fear of failure.
Accept that you may not always be perfect and you can live life with enthusiasm and adventure and build self confidence. Learn from your mistakes and keep moving forward. As Peter McIntyre once said, "Confidence comes not from always being right but from not fearing to be wrong." Now that's success!

If you really want to know how to become more self confident, then start looking inwardly at yourself. Identify your strengths and accept your weaknesses. Learn to take action and learn from all that life has to offer. Do not fear failure, but view it as a gift that offers you insights into how to improve the next time. When you are self confident, you will find that high self esteem follows and is a gift that enables you to add greater value to the world and those around you.

Take advantage of confidence boosters and improve self confidence with every situation in life. Increase your self confidence, go forward, and live life to its fullest potential every day.
